Property Details for 133 Roxburgh Cir, Kinross

133 Roxburgh Cir, Kinross is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1999. The property has a land size of 700m2 and floor size of 181m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2024.

About Kinross 6028

The size of Kinross is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 11 parks, covering nearly 10.3% of the total area. The population of Kinross in 2016 was 6890 people. By 2021 the population was 6988 showing a population growth of 1.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kinross is 50-59 years. Households in Kinross are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kinross work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 81.80% of the homes in Kinross were owner-occupied compared with 78.80% in 2016.

Kinross has 2,654 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Kinross have seen a 106.14%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 124.22%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Kinross is $1,163,360 while the median value for Units is $903,503.
  • Houses have a median rent of $780 while Units have a median rent of $335.
There are currently 13 properties listed for sale, and 1 property listed for rent in Kinross on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 93 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Kinross.
